Identifying Signs of a Faulty⁤ LATCH Component

When​ dealing with a ​LATCH component in your BOS‌ appliance, ⁤it’s crucial to recognize ⁣the⁤ signs that ⁢may indicate it’s⁢ faulty. An ‌effectively functioning LATCH is essential for the smooth operation and safety of⁤ your appliance. Early detection of​ any issues can save time, effort, and money in‌ the‌ long run. Here ‍are some common indicators ‍that suggest your LATCH⁢ may need attention:

  • Inconsistent ‌Engagement: If the latch fails to engage or disengage consistently, it could⁢ be a sign that it’s worn out ‍or damaged.
  • Unusual Noises: Listen for clicking, ⁢grinding, or any⁣ other irregular sounds ⁣when ⁤using your appliance. These noises ⁢may highlight mechanical malfunction.
  • Physical Damage: Inspect the LATCH ⁤for any visible cracks, breaks, or other ⁣forms of degradation. This can often provide immediate clues about ‌its condition.
  • Difficulty in Operation: ​ if you find ⁣it increasingly challenging ⁢to operate the latch, whether it requires more force than ⁢usual or feels stuck, this can signal a problem.
  • Warning Lights: On some models, warning ​lights or error messages on⁣ the appliance’s⁢ display may alert you to latch ‍issues.

Understanding‍ these signs is the first step in addressing a faulty LATCH component. Performing a visual inspection regularly can⁤ definitely⁣ help detect early signs of wear and⁤ tear. Moreover, it’s⁢ advisable to document any irregularities, as this can provide valuable information whether you’re troubleshooting the issue yourself or communicating ‌with a repair technician.​ If multiple signs ‍are present, consider replacing the LATCH component. ⁣No one wants to encounter unexpected difficulties because of ⁤a malfunctioning part,particularly when safety is at⁣ stake.

Additionally, sometimes the issue may not ‍stem‌ directly⁤ from the​ LATCH component itself but could be ⁢related to nearby parts that affect its operation. To further‌ your understanding,​ refer to the table below, which outlines potential causes of latch⁤ failure alongside their corresponding effects:

Potential Cause effect on ⁢LATCH⁢ Component
Worn Spring Mechanism Inadequate tension, resulting in failure to secure properly.
Bent or Misaligned Components Restricted movement causing disengagement issues.
corrosion or⁤ Contamination Decreased ⁣smoothness ⁤in engagement leading to jams.
Improper installation Increased wear‌ which can ⁣lead to premature failure⁣ of the latch.

Step-by-step Guide to Safely Remove the Old⁢ LATCH

Removing ‍the old LATCH from your BOS appliance requires precision and care to avoid ⁢damage to the appliance. Follow⁣ these steps to ensure a smooth​ and safe removal process:

  • Gather ⁤Necessary‌ Tools: Before starting, make ​sure you have all the⁣ required ⁤tools readily available. This may include a ⁣screwdriver, pliers, and⁣ a flashlight for‍ improved visibility​ in tight​ spaces.
  • Disconnect Power Source: Safety is ​paramount.Disconnect the appliance from the ​power source to prevent any accidental activations during the removal process.
  • Identify the Old LATCH: Open the appliance ‌and locate the ‍old LATCH.It ‌is‌ typically situated near the door mechanism and can be easily identified as it connects the door to the appliance⁣ body.

Once ⁢you have identified the LATCH, ​it is time to begin the removal process:

  • examine the Attachment Points: ‍Check how the⁢ LATCH is attached. Most are‍ secured with ⁣screws ​or clips. Take note ⁤of how it is indeed fastened to ensure correct installation of the⁤ new⁣ part.
  • Loosen ⁢and Remove⁤ Fasteners: Using your screwdriver, carefully loosen ⁣and remove any⁢ screws holding the LATCH in place. If‌ there are clips, gently pry⁢ them open using ​pliers without damaging the surrounding components.
  • Detach the LATCH: Once ⁢all fasteners⁢ are removed, carefully pull the old LATCH ‌away from the appliance. Ensure no residual ⁤pieces are⁣ left ‍attached.

After the ⁣old LATCH has been⁢ successfully removed, inspect the area for ⁢any signs of wear or damage. This will⁣ help you avoid ‍unnecessary⁤ issues when installing the​ new LATCH. If all is‌ well, you can proceed to prepare⁤ for the installation:

Testing the Functionality of the Replaced ‌LATCH

once the LATCH (00751505) ‌has been replaced, it’s crucial to ensure its⁣ functionality⁢ to confirm that your repair ⁢was⁢ successful. Begin by⁣ carefully reassembling the appliance according to the manufacturer’s specifications. After‌ everything is back in place, ⁣conduct a thorough inspection⁢ to check for any visible ⁤misalignments or lose parts. Proper alignment⁢ is essential for the LATCH to function correctly, ⁢so ⁢take‍ your time on this ‍step.

Next, it’s time to test the newly installed LATCH. ‍Here are‌ some steps to follow:

  • Active engagement: Open ‍and close the appliance door multiple times. Listen ‌for a distinct ‘click’ sound indicating that the LATCH is engaging properly.
  • Check Resistance: When ‌the door is closed, apply gentle pressure to see if it stays ​securely shut⁣ without ⁢any gaps.
  • Observe Interaction: Ensure that any associated mechanisms,such as the locking ‌system or electronic controls,respond ⁣appropriately when the door ‍is closed.

If​ the LATCH⁤ does ​not ⁢engage correctly, recheck the alignment ​and ensure that all screws have been tightened to the manufacturer’s recommended torque settings. In some ‍cases, replacing the​ LATCH may ‌also⁤ require recalibrating⁣ connected ⁣components⁤ to restore optimal functionality.

Q&A: How to Replace LATCH (00751505) for BOS Appliance Repair

Q: What is the LATCH (00751505) and why is it‌ critically important ⁤in BOS appliances?

A: The ​LATCH (00751505) is ⁢a crucial component⁢ in BOS⁤ appliances, specifically designed⁢ to secure doors and ‌lids in place ⁤during operation. Ensuring a proper latch function⁢ is vital for ⁣appliance safety, efficiency, and performance. A malfunctioning latch can lead to​ improper sealing, energy loss, and even safety hazards.

Q: What signs indicate that the LATCH (00751505) needs to ​be replaced?
A: Look for signs such as difficulty in closing the appliance doors,⁢ inconsistent sealing, or ⁣a noticeable ‌gap ⁣when the door is closed. ⁤If the latch appears cracked, broken, or if you hear unusual noises when attempting to⁢ open or close⁣ the‌ appliance, ⁣it’s time for a replacement.

Q:‌ What tools do I‌ need ‍for the replacement process?
A:⁣ To replace the LATCH (00751505), you will need a screwdriver ‌(usually a Phillips or flathead), a replacement latch, and possibly ⁤a pair of pliers. Always have a cloth ‍handy to ⁢wipe away any dust or debris ⁢that may have accumulated.

Q: Can⁢ I replace the LATCH without professional help?
A: Yes! The ‌replacement​ of the LATCH (00751505) is ⁤a straightforward DIY task that many​ homeowners can manage. A basic understanding of appliance components and⁢ some manual dexterity​ will‌ go a ⁢long way.Though, ⁣if ‍you’re unsure or uncomfortable, seeking professional help is always a wise option.Q: What are the steps to replace ⁣the LATCH (00751505)?
A:‍

  1. Unplug the appliance: Safety first! Ensure the appliance is ⁢disconnected from‍ the power source.
  2. Locate the⁤ latch: Open the appliance⁤ door and identify the latch mechanism.
  3. Remove⁤ the old latch: Use your screwdriver to unscrew⁤ and ⁤detach the old latch from its position.
  4. Install the new latch: Align the⁤ new latch precisely ⁢and secure⁤ it with screws,⁣ ensuring it’s firmly in place.
  5. Test the latch: Close the⁣ door to check the latch​ function. It ⁣should⁣ click into place without resistance.
  6. plug it back‌ in: ⁤ Reconnect the ⁣power and monitor the appliance for proper ‍operation.
